LiteInvestmentFX.com Review -Strong Warning Signs

Introduction

LiteInvestmentFX.com presents itself as an investment/trading platform promising high returns and quick profits. Based on various reports and site-analysis tools, there are multiple indications that this platform is likely fraudulent or at least extremely high risk. This review lays out what is known, what to be wary of, and how it stacks up against what a reputable investment platform should offer.


What Is Known / Key Observations

Here are the facts and observations gathered from public sources about LiteInvestmentFX.com:

  • The site is not registered with the British Columbia Securities Commission and is explicitly warned by that regulator for being unregistered.

  • The platform is unregulated by major financial authorities (FCA, ASIC, etc.); no valid licensure is verifiable.

  • The domain is several years old but hides ownership information; WHOIS is private.

  • SSL is valid, but only low-level (domain-validated), which is common even among insecure or fraudulent sites.

  • The site has many negative user reviews: people say they can’t withdraw, that promises made were not fulfilled, that bonuses/promises of high returns are exaggerated.

  • The platform claims to offer large returns, often doubles, via algorithmic trading, FX-bots, etc.

  • Marketing materials speak of “vast experience,” “secure payments,” “competent traders,” “guaranteed success,” which are all strong rhetoric but lacking verifiable proof.


Red Flags & Warning Signs

These are the warning signs, specifically in the case of LiteInvestmentFX.com, that suggest serious risk:

  1. Lack of Regulation
    The platform does not appear in the registries of recognized regulatory bodies. Regulation matters to ensure that there are safeguards, oversight, and some recourse if things go wrong.

  2. Hidden Ownership / Opaque Identity
    The entities or individuals behind LiteInvestmentFX.com are not clearly disclosed. Domain registration is privacy-protected; no credible background info is provided about management or history.

  3. Unrealistic Return Claims
    Promises such as doubling your investment in short time, especially with phrases implying “guaranteed profit,” are classic hallmarks of fraud. They ignore risk, volatility, and the general unpredictability of markets.

  4. Withdrawal Complaints
    Multiple users report issues when attempting to withdraw funds: requests are delayed, blocked, or conditioned on additional fees or “taxes.” Sometimes users say they are allowed small withdrawals earlier to establish trust, but larger ones fail or are refused.

  5. Aggressive Sales / Marketing Pressure
    Reports describe strong pressure from account managers or representatives to deposit more money, take higher plans, or invest in upgrades.

  6. Use of Generic Marketing Content
    Testimonials, “recent user praises,” and other user success stories appear generic. In many cases, they have similar patterns, photographic styles, wording.

  7. Suspicious Server / Hosting Relations
    The website is hosted on servers where other suspicious or low-trust sites are also found. That tends to suggest a pattern of hosting many such sites under the same infrastructure.

  8. Domain Age vs. Claims
    Although the domain has been around for some time, the age doesn’t guarantee legitimacy. The site makes claims of long experience and guarantees, but without verifiable evidence.


User Reports & Experiences

Here are what some users report, based on reviews and online complaints about LiteInvestmentFX.com:

  • Users claim initial deposits go through, perhaps even small withdrawals, to build trust. Then when they try to withdraw larger sums, things stall, or extra fees are demanded.

  • Several say that communication becomes poor once money is invested. Support may delay, be vague, or stop responding.

  • Some users allege that promises of large profits were made through “FX-bots” or algorithms that supposedly produce returns effortlessly, but those promises did not materialize in any verifiable way.

  • Reports also mention surprising or hidden fees, often introduced late in the process (e.g. for “tax,” “verification,” “withdrawal fee”) to block or reduce payouts.

Caution Considerations

If evaluating platforms like LiteInvestmentFX.com (or anything similar), these are things to keep an eye on:

  • Always verify regulatory status with official oversight bodies.

  • Entities that hide ownership or use privacy-protected domain registration deserve extra skepticism.

  • Promises of very high or guaranteed returns deserve serious scrutiny; ask for proof.

  • Withdrawal terms should be clear from the start; look for reports about actual user withdrawal experiences.

  • Be wary of aggressive sales tactics or urgent-deposit pressure.

  • Research server or hosting information; if many suspicious sites share the same infrastructure, that can signal a network of fraudulent operations.
